Spot-on 154
Spot-on 154 Austin A40 Farina Saloon. Metallic blue issue. Scarce. Near mint plus/unboxed. From The Lincolnshire Collection. Starting bid £125. Please note that QDT apply 12.5% buyer's commission.
Notes
Issued in 1961 and part of the impressive Tri-ang Spot-On range of models, all precisely to 1:42 scale.
This model has a metallic mid blue finish, a red interior and a white steering wheel. Shiny wheel s and well-shaped original tyres. Number plates front and rear (one tiny corner nick). In close to mint condition with just a couple of tiny flicks of silver paint (factory). Couple of tiny marks besides.
